US, UK, and Australia sanction Russian ‘bulletproof’ web host used in ransomware attacks

The US, UK, and Australia have imposed sanctions on Russian web host Media Land, which is linked to ransomware attacks, in an effort to disrupt Russian cybercrime operations.

The newly imposed sanctions target Russian-based web host Media Land, which officials say are linked to LockBit and BlackSuit ransomware attacks.
